Action item from the Brindlewharf outage review: the transitive upgrade of the Quillbase client broke retry semantics because nothing in the Larkspur build pinned it. Going forward, all production services must pin direct and transitive dependencies via the lockfile generated by the Fennmark tool; unpinned builds will fail CI. If you are paged for a dependency drift alert, check the drift dashboard first. The thresholds that trigger those alerts are listed below.

constants for yafop-hahaf:
QUOTAS = {
    "zorwyn": 5,
    "wenix": 5,
    "ralael": 2,
    "druix": 1,
}

## SnapGrid Snapshot API

SnapGrid captures rendered UI component snapshots and diffs them against stored baselines. Support can query run status via GET /runs/{id}; failed diffs include a pixel-delta summary. Baselines update only through an approved merge, never via the API. Rate limit: 120 requests/minute per team. All requests require authentication against the internal SnapGrid gateway. For support-tier access, use the key below:

app token of fajop-fahif = qvz4-AnML

**Action item 7 (owner: platform team, due next release cut):** The Murkfen billing worker flooded the aggregator during the outage, delaying detection by 14 minutes. We will ship level-aware log sampling behind a feature flag, verified in staging before the freeze, with dropped-line counters exported for audit. Release manager sign-off is required on the defaults, which are recorded here for reference.

constants for yaduf-fahag:
BUDGETS = {
    "kelix": 528,
    "briwyn": 734,
}